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: 1.Age>=18 years. 2.Patients scheduled to undergo contrast-enhanced ultrasound of the pancreas at our hospital due to clinical suspicion of a pancreatic space-occupying lesion. 3.Voluntary participation in this study and provision of written informed consent.

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: 1.Presence of contraindications to ultrasound contrast agents (e.g., allergy to sulfur hexafluoride, severe cardiopulmonary insufficiency, right-to-left cardiac shunt). 2.Pregnancy or lactation. 3.Inability to cooperate and complete the ultrasound examination (e.g., due to severe dyspnea). (4) Having received any treatment for the suspected pancreatic lesion prior to enrollment. (5) Unclear diagnosis after evaluation.

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
Diagnostic performances of qualitative parameters(Density pattern);Diagnostic performances of quantitative parameters(vessel ratio,density,velocity,perfusion,et al);

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
The differences in the quantitative parameters for the differential diagnosis(vessel ratio,density,velocity,perfusion,et al);The differences in the qualitative parameters for the differential diagnosis(Density pattern);Relationships between the quantitative parameters and histologic biomarkers;The evaluation of inter-reader and intra-reader reproducibility;
